Understanding Health and Safety Standards
Health and safety standards play a crucial role in the design and operation of cold storage facilities. These regulations are established to protect workers and ensure the safe handling of perishable goods. Compliance with local and international guidelines, such as those set by the Food Standards Agency or Occupational Safety and Health Administration, becomes essential. It includes maintaining proper temperature controls to prevent spoilage and ensuring adequate ventilation to mitigate risks associated with refrigeration systems.
Furthermore, implementing appropriate safety measures can vastly reduce the chances of accidents in a cold storage environment. These may involve installing safety barriers, ensuring proper signage, and equipping workers with the necessary personal protective equipment. Regular training sessions on emergency procedures and equipment handling are equally important for maintaining a safe workplace. By prioritising these standards, facility operators can not only ensure compliance but also foster a culture of safety among staff.
Incorporating Advanced Technology
Modern cold storage facilities heavily rely on advanced technology to maintain optimal conditions for perishable goods. Integrating refrigeration systems with energy-efficient designs can significantly reduce operational costs while enhancing performance. Smart sensors are increasingly used to monitor temperature and humidity levels, providing real-time data that allows for immediate adjustments. This not only helps in preserving product quality but also ensures compliance with stringent health and safety regulations.
The adoption of automation technologies such as robotic picking systems and conveyor belts can streamline operations and minimise human error. Automated inventory management systems allow for accurate tracking of stock levels and expiry dates, improving overall efficiency. As technology continues to evolve, facilities that embrace innovation will gain a competitive edge in an increasingly demanding market. Implementing these advancements ensures that the facility operates smoothly and meets the high standards expected in cold storage environments.
Benefits of Automation and Monitoring
Implementing automation and monitoring systems in a cold storage facility can significantly enhance operational efficiency. Such technologies streamline inventory management, allowing for real-time tracking of stock levels and reducing the likelihood of product spoilage. Automated systems can adjust temperature controls automatically, ensuring that any fluctuations are corrected promptly. The data collected through these systems provides valuable insights, enabling managers to make informed decisions regarding resource allocation and energy usage.
Monitoring systems improve safety by alerting personnel to potential issues before they escalate. They can send notifications regarding temperature anomalies or equipment malfunctions, allowing for swift intervention. This proactive approach not only protects products but also reduces the risk of accidents within the facility. By integrating these technologies, facilities can ensure a higher standard of service and maintain compliance with necessary regulations while also fostering a safer working environment.

Designing Flexible Spaces
Flexibility in design ensures a cold storage facility can adapt to changing needs. Utilising modular shelving systems allows for easy reconfiguration as storage requirements evolve. Adjustable racking systems can maximise space usage and accommodate various types of products. Incorporating movable wall partitions enables the creation of versatile environments that can be tailored for different storage conditions.
Considering the projected growth of the business is vital during the initial design stages. This foresight allows for the inclusion of expandable areas that can be easily integrated into the existing structure. Infrastructure should support future advancements in technology, ensuring the facility remains competitive. Thoughtful layout planning can facilitate seamless transitions in operations while maintaining efficiency and functionality.
